Driveway pavers rep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of paved driveways constructed with pavers, concrete, or similar materials. These services typically involve fixing cracks, replacing damaged or loose pavers, leveling uneven surfaces, and addressing drainage issues that may cause water pooling or erosion. Proper repair not only improves the appearance of a driveway but also helps extend its lifespan by preventing further deterioration caused by weather, heavy use, or shifting foundations.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age and employ appropriate techniques to ensure a durable, functional, and visually appealing driveway surface.
Many common problems that driveway pavers repair services address include cracked or broken pavers, shifting or sinking sections, and weed or moss growth between the joints. Over time, pavers can settle or shift due to soil movement, poor initial installation, or exposure to the elements. These issues can compromise the safety and usability of a driveway, making repairs necessary to prevent further damage or costly replacements. Repair services help maintain a level surface, improve safety by reducing tripping hazards, and restore the aesthetic appeal of the property’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Pavers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Polk County,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Replacement Costs - Repairing or replacing driveway paver materials typ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the size and type of pavers used. For example, replacing a small section of pavers may cost around $1,500, while extensive repairs could reach $4,500 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for driveway paver repairs gener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and size, with larger repairs requiring more hours and increasing overall expenses.
Extent of Damage - Minor repairs, such as fixing a few cracked pavers, might cost around $300 to $800. More significant damage involving extensive paver replacement or leveling can range from $2,000 to $6,000 or higher.
Additional Costs - Factors like base repair, sealing, or drainage adjustments can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These additional services ensure the durability and proper function of the driveway after repairs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my driveway pavers need repair? Signs include uneven surfaces, cracked or loose pavers, and areas where the pavers are sinking or shifting.
What types of driveway paver repairs are commonly needed? Repairs often involve replacing cracked or damaged pavers, fixing uneven sections, and resetting loose pavers to restore stability.
How long does driveway paver rep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by local service providers.
Is it possible to repair only the damaged sections of a driveway paver area? Yes, many local pros can perform targeted repairs on specific sections without needing to replace the entire driveway.
